Engine Mount ENM6A011 FRONT
TAURUS/WINDSTAR 89-95 3.8L
Availability:
Out of stock
SKU:
252630
This part is compatible with below car applications
Item specifics
| Year | Make | Model |
| 1995-1998 | FORD | WINDSTAR I 1995-1998 |
| 1985-1991 | FORD | TAURUS I 1985-1991 |
Item specifics
Item: Engine Mount
Brand: NIPONGENUINEMOUNTCO
Fits: FD
Condition:: New